A contribution guide for The For Good Project, a software project where people can claim tasks and submit code changes for review. It gives a new contributor or coding agent one block of instructions to get started.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it when someone is joining the project and needs to know what work to claim, how to start it, and how to move a change through review.
Why use it?
It removes the need to learn the project's task-claiming, labels, pull-request routing, and review process from scattered documents.

Per session 78 Skills are progressive disclosure: only the name and description are preloaded; the body loads when the skill is used.
When invoked 1,483 The whole file, excluding the scripts and references it only reads on demand.
Security scan A 0 findings. A grade says what 26 rules found in the file — not that it is safe.
Origin unknown No closer match found in the catalogue.

onboard-contributor sc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 12d ago.

A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.

Nothing flagged

None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.
